Ancient civilizations, such as the Mesopotamians, Egyptians, Greeks, and Romans, understood the importance of safeguarding sensitive information. For example, the ancient Egyptians used hieroglyphics and intricate codes to protect their written records, while the Greeks encoded their military messages using devices like the Spartan scytale. These ancient methods of encryption demonstrate the early human desire to keep information secure and confidential. Furthermore, emerging technologies like decentralized networks, homomorphic encryption, and differential privacy offer innovative solutions to enhance data privacy in the digital era. By decentralizing data storage, encrypting sensitive information while performing computations, and anonymizing user data, we can strike a balance between data utility and privacy protection in the age of big data and AI.
